<p>Nambung Station Stay in WA is a working sheep and cattle station in the Shire of Dandargan, Western Australia.</p>



<p>The Station consists of more than 5,000 acres of land&nbsp;with 300 beef cattle, 3,000 fine wool&nbsp;merino sheep and is a&nbsp;registered Land for Wildlife property.</p>



<p>Whether&nbsp;your interest lies in wildflowers, native birds,&nbsp;bushwalking, camping, farming, photography, star&nbsp;gazing or just relaxing in a peaceful rural setting Nambung Station can enhance your holiday&nbsp;experience.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">History of Nambung Station WA</h2>



<p>The Nambung area was explored by George Grey in the early 19 century. &nbsp;Among his exploring party was a young man called Frederick Smith who sadly became ill and died while camping near a creek in the area. The creek was named after Frederick Smith and this same creek runs through Nambung Station.</p>



<p>There is also a water hole named Frederick Smith Well, which was used for watering the stock passing along the Old Northern Stock Route which also passes through Nambung Station.</p>

<p>Bullo River Station is a working cattle station and homestead covering 500,000 acres of the Northern Territory.</p>



<p>Bullo River is both a working pastoral property and <strong><a href="https://www.australianwildlife.org/where-we-work/bullo/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">conservation sanctuary</a></strong>. The station is a birdwatchers’ paradise and is also home to a diverse range of wildlife.</p>



<p>Our station operates in harmony with the land, balancing sustainable farming methods with best-practice land management. Pristine landscape, carved with gorges, decorated with waterfalls and defined by the Victoria and Bullo rivers, make Bullo River Station one of the most breathtakingly beautiful cattle stations in Australia.</p>



<p>The list of daily tasks needed to manage the 4,000 strong Brahman-cross herd across half a million acres can look exhausting. However it’s certainly interesting and lots of fun.</p>



<p>You’ll get out on the station in four-wheel drives, all-terrain vehicles or even on horseback. Activities include bore checks, lick runs and cattle yard work. There’s poddy calves to be fed and muster training to do. Or take a farm tour to learn about everything we do.</p>



<p>Cattle mustering is seasonal over the dry season months June&nbsp;to September and guests are welcome to watch.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Bullo River Station: A Rich History of Men &amp; Women with Cattle in their Blood</h2>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-full"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="600" height="479" src="https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/08/BulloRiverCattleNT.jpg" alt="Cattle mustering at Bullo River Station." class="wp-image-4494" srcset="https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/08/BulloRiverCattleNT.jpg 600w, https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/08/BulloRiverCattleNT-300x240.jpg 300w, https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/08/BulloRiverCattleNT-570x455.jpg 570w" sizes="(max-width: 600px) 100vw, 600px" /><figcaption><em>Cattle mustering at Bullo River Station</em></figcaption></figure>



<p>In the 1960’s, a pastoral lease for Bullo River Valley Station was granted. That brought about the arrival of pastoralists, stockmen and women who faced oppressive conditions and isolation. They poured their blood sweat and tears into developing Bullo into a viable cattle station.</p>



<p>We are still compiling a great deal of Bullo’s early history. It is clear through early imagery that Aboriginal people worked at the station, contributing to its early development. The Aboriginal men were known to be expert stockmen, with a unique talent for finding wayward stock.</p>



<p>The number and breeds of cattle have changed over the years, as have the stockmen who mustered across the valleys. The homestead and station has expanded and modernised. But the spirit of the bushmen and women who pioneered cattle in the outback remains in our team today.</p>

<p>The Ross River Resort in the NT is based around the original 1890&#8217;s <strong><a href="https://www.abc.net.au/news/2013-04-12/loves-creek-homestead-1939/6258750?nw=0"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Loves Creek Homestead.</a></strong> Our unique outback facility offers you a variety of accommodation options essential to providing you with your very own Outback Experience!</p>



<p>Ross River Homestead is situated 83 km by sealed road, East North East of <strong><a href="https://countryairstrips.com.au/listing/alice-springs-northern-territory/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Alice Springs</a></strong> and offers a taste of the Australian outback&#8217;s pioneering history. </p>



<p>It is a tourist resort formed around the original Loves Creek Homestead, and was first established as an outstation of Undoolya Station. It is thought that Alfred Tabe, the foreman at the nearby Arltunga Gold town built the homestead in 1898.</p>

<p>Kings Creek Station lies 36 kilometres from the magnificent <strong><a href="https://northernterritory.com/uluru-and-surrounds/destinations/watarrka-national-park">Kings Canyon (Watarrka)</a></strong> and is set amongst majestic desert oaks.</p>



<p>Kings Creek Station is a cattle station with a range of accommodation options from camping to luxury tents.</p>



<p>A range of supplies, meals and drinks can be bought at the station shop. You could even try one of our famous Kings Creek camel burgers!</p>



<p>The station is the largest exporter of wild camels in Australia and sells camels for live export, live domestic sales and meat.</p>



<h2 class="wp-block-heading">Our History</h2>



<p>Kings Creek Station was established in 1981 by Ian and Lyn Conway. This was originally vacant crown land with no infrastructure – no water, no electricity, no communications, no roads and no buildings.</p>



<p>Originally the vision was to run the Station as a cattle/camel property. Since then tourism has taken precedence although Kings Creek Station still runs cattle and exports camels. Kings Creek covers an area of 1800 sq kilometres of which 100 sq K’s is Freehold, the remainder being Leasehold.</p>



<p>Ian Conway is the grandson of William Liddle, who, in 1907, was the first permanent pastoralist in the Kings Canyon region. In 1929 Liddle took up a pastoral lease known as Angas Downs Station. Liddle’s first wife was an Arrente woman from Alice Springs. Bill and Mary had four children, the eldest being Hilda, Ian’s mother.</p>



<p>Ian’s father, Mortimer, was also born to an Arrente Woman and a white pastoralist. Mortimer attended the first school in Alice Springs in 1914. He then went on to work for Syd Kidman for 20 odd years as a boss drover.</p>



<p>Lyn Conway was born in Adelaide and met Ian in Alice Springs. When they first started Kings Creek Station, Lyn was more or less thrown into the deep end as there was no infrastructure. Everyday chores were very difficult especially with 2 young children.</p>

<p>Our family’s focus has always been on environmental sustainability with looking after the land an absolute priority.  </p>



<p>The Martell family ventured to Gilberton in 1869 as teamsters, bringing goods into the gold-fields of Gilberton. They quickly saw the opportunity and opened up a butcher shop. Soon after they bought a pub in partnership with Dixon, that they called the Rising Sun.  </p>



<p>They also took up the crown land and Gilberton Station was established. </p>



<p>Now seven generations later, members of the extended family are still the custodians. They are looking after country – country they love and cherish. </p>



<p>Experience the pastoral history of the French family’s 150 years on Gilberton. Having four generations still on the land working together is a truly amazing adventure.</p>



<p>Due to ongoing drought in the early 2000’s the family decided to diversify into tourism. They were wanting to develop an authentic, luxurious and intimate experience. One that showcases the unique blend of a multi-generational working cattle station and nature reserve.  </p>

<p>Hutton Vale Farm in SA was first established in 1843 by John Howard Angas, known as J.H.A. during the early colonial period. He was only 19 when he arrived in the Barossa, sent by his father from England, to oversee the family’s agriculture properties. </p>



<p>Sustaining the new settlers of South Australia with food was part of his charter. It was on Hutton Vale Farm that he established his prized studs and mixed farm produce. </p>



<p>He went on to become one of the largest land owners in the colony.</p>



<p>Upon European settlement the Angas family took up land in South Australia. John Howard Angas named this section Hutton Vale Farm in 1843 and to this day it remains in the family.</p>



<p>Hutton Vale Farm is a mixed farm with many facets, including grapes, wool and food growing. The philosophy is to run each arm of the business in a sustainable manner while at the same time entwining them together as a whole. Offering award-winning wine, lamb, woolen throws and tailored experiences for guests.</p>

<p>Hutton Vale Farm Airstrip in South Australia is nestled in the <strong><a href="https://southaustralia.com/destinations/barossa/places/eden-valley"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">picturesque hills of Eden Valley</a></strong>. This private airfield is available for aircraft to land right in between the Mount Edelstone and the Hutton Vale Farm Shiraz vineyards.</p>



<p>The Hutton Vale Farm airfield is a grass airstrip with two runways at an elevation of 1240ft. The primary runway has reasonably good approaches, the cross strip (09-27) is a little over 800m but undulating with difficult approaches (high ground and trees). <strong>Please</strong> <strong>exercise</strong> <strong>caution.</strong></p>



<p>The airfield is available for private and charter operations; prior notification is required. A loan car is available for fly in guests at $50 per day + fuel for exploring the Barossa region. Short or long-term aircraft hangarage may be available. </p>

<p>Nalbarra Station in WA is a 161,000 hectare station and a great holiday destination for those travelling up Great Northern Highway.&nbsp;Robert and Leanne manage this working&nbsp;sheep station, located approximately 70km north of Paynes Find &#8211; 17km off the highway on a well graded dirt road or 80kms south of Mount Magnet.&nbsp;</p>

<h3 class="wp-block-heading">Activities At Nalbarra</h3>



<p>There is plenty to do with amazing breakaway country for artists, birdwatching, bushwalks or enjoy a drive through the gorgeous countryside. The tennis court and dart board is popular with guests.</p>



<p><strong><em>Wildflowers</em></strong>&nbsp;cover the country side from mid July to mid/late September if good winter rainfall has fallen. Be sure to call or&nbsp;<a href="http://www.nalbarra.com.au/contact.html"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">contact us</a>&nbsp;to receive wildflower touring information before departure. If the season is right you&#8217;ll be sure to see carpets of everlastings, orchids, wattle/acacias, grevilleas, verticordias, mulla-mulla and so much more!<br></p>



<p><strong><em>Wildlife</em></strong>&nbsp;is abundant on Nalbarra Station. Take a stroll through the country side and you&#8217;ll be sure to see some of the locals. Kangaroos, emus, bungarras (sand monitors), numerous reptiles, small marsupials plus you&#8217;ll no doubt bump into the odd sheep or two!</p>



<figure class="wp-block-image size-large"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" width="360" height="369" src="https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/03/CrimsonChatNalbarraWA.jpg" alt="" class="wp-image-3614" srcset="https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/03/CrimsonChatNalbarraWA.jpg 360w, https://countryairstrips.com.au/wp-content/uploads/2021/03/CrimsonChatNalbarraWA-293x300.jpg 293w" sizes="(max-width: 360px) 100vw, 360px" /><figcaption><em>Crimson Chat &#8211; Nalbarra Station</em></figcaption></figure>



<p><br><em><strong>Birdlife</strong>&nbsp;</em>in the outback is just remarkable. Get your binoculars out and start looking! The windmills at dawn and dusk are a great place to start as birds flock in to grab a drink. Galahs, parrots, small wrens, eagles, raptors &#8211; the list goes on!</p>
